Understanding ADHD and the Importance of Diagnosis

ADHD is characterised by symptoms such as in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ity, which can significantly hinder an individual's ability to concentrate, manage time, and maintain relationships. The impact of ADHD can vary widely, with some experiencing mild challenges, while others face severe difficulties in school, work, and social environments. A proper diagnosis is crucial as it allows healthcare providers to develop tailored treatment plans that may include behavioural therapy, medication, or lifestyle adjustments. Without an accurate diagnosis, individuals may struggle with their symptoms, leading to frustration, anxiety, and even depression. What to Expect During the ADHD Diagnosis Process

The ADHD diagnosis process typically involves several steps to ensure a comprehensive evaluation. Initially, you may undergo a preliminary assessment, which includes filling out questionnaires and rating scales to provide insight into your symptoms and challenges. Following this, healthcare professionals often conduct interviews with you and, in the case of children, may involve parents or teachers in the discussions. These interviews aim to gather detailed information about your behaviour in different settings. Depending on the clinic, there may be follow-up evaluations to further assess your condition. It is essential to approach the diagnosis process with an open mind, as a thorough evaluation can lead to a clearer understanding of your symptoms and the most effective treatment options available.
